11 Factors That Determine Air Conditioner Installation Cost

The Size of the Unit

When you are looking for air conditioner installation, one of the things that will affect the cost is the size of the unit. A small unit will be less expensive to install than a larger one. However, a small unit won’t be able to cool as large of a space as a larger one. If you have a large house or building, you may need to invest in a larger AC unit. You can expect to pay more for this larger unit because they require more time and labor to install correctly. However, it will be worth it when you can keep your space cool and comfortable. If you are budget-minded, it is crucial to consider the size of the unit when selecting an AC installer in Dallas, TX.

The Type of AC Unit You Choose

Determining the right type of air conditioner to buy is one of the most important decisions a home or business owner will make when preparing for summer. The cost of an installation varies depending on unit type, so it’s essential to factor that when making a purchase decision. Today, some of the most popular air conditioners on the market are central air conditioners, ductless mini-splits, and window units. The price of each installation will vary depending on the specific unit you select.

Central air conditioning units are typically more expensive to install than room air conditioners. Still, they also have the potential to save you money on your energy bills in the long run. On the other hand, window air conditioners are the least expensive to install, but they can be less efficient and may not cool your entire home. The Condition of Your Ductwork

The condition of your ductwork can also affect the cost of air conditioner installation. If you have an existing ductwork system, the state of your ductwork will need to be assessed before installation can begin. If your ductwork is in poor condition, you will likely need to have it replaced or repaired before installing the AC unit. This will add to the overall cost of the project. In some cases, Dallas, TX contractors may be able to install an AC unit without changing the ductwork.

If you don’t have an existing ductwork system, your installer will need to create one. This, too, will add to the cost of air conditioner installation. However, this will depend on the specific circumstances of your project. If you’re unsure whether or not your ductwork needs to be replaced, talk to a contractor about your options.

The Season

The time of year can also affect the cost of air conditioner installation. The installation cost is higher during the summer months than winter months. There is a higher demand for AC units during the summer, and installers are typically booked solid. If you’re not in a hurry to have your AC unit installed, it may be worth waiting until the fall or winter to get a better deal. However, if you need an air conditioner installation, it’s best to schedule your appointment well in advance. Keep in mind that pricing may also vary depending on your location.
